Understanding Your Vehicle’s Trade-In Value

Before deciding when and where to trade in your car, it helps to understand how trade-in value works. Your trade-in value is the amount a dealership is willing to offer you for your current vehicle, usually applied toward the purchase of another car. This figure depends on several basic things, mixed with how your car has been treated over time.

Here are the most common factors that impact trade-in value:

- Mileage: The more miles your car has, the lower the value tends to be. Less wear usually means less maintenance cost for the next owner.

- Age of the Vehicle: Older cars typically have lower trade-in value. However, if it’s been well-maintained, it could still fetch a solid offer.

- Condition (Interior and Exterior): Clean, damage-free cars will always be worth more. Stains, smells, dents, and scratches can add up to a lower price.

- Vehicle History: Accidents and inconsistent maintenance records can bring the value down. A clean history gives dealerships more peace of mind.

- Market Demand: Some makes and models are in higher demand. That can work in your favor if your vehicle is popular in your area.

One way to get a rough idea of your car’s trade-in value is by checking online estimators. These give you a ballpark range based on the car’s details and typical market trends. Just remember, these aren’t guarantees. A dealership will still need to inspect the car to finalize their offer. Realistically, your trade-in value is only confirmed when someone looks at it firsthand and quotes an amount.

If you've ever sold anything before, think of this step like pricing something on a resale app. You can see what similar items go for, but condition and timing still matter. A five-year-old SUV with low miles and an accident-free history might pull strong offers, while the same model with more mileage and a few dings could see weaker numbers.

Steps to Maximize Your Trade-In Value

Once you have a good sense of your car’s ballpark value, it’s time to position it for the best possible offer. You don’t need to spend a bunch of money to make your car more appealing. In fact, a few small efforts can go a long way in raising its presentation and trust factor. Here are some steps that make a strong impact before your trade-in appointment:

1. Clean the vehicle thoroughly. Wash and wax the exterior, vacuum the interior, and wipe down surfaces like the dashboard and cup holders. First impressions matter when someone’s evaluating your car.

2. Take care of minor repairs. Fix small things like burned-out lightbulbs, low wiper fluid, or weak battery terminals. These kinds of problems are cheap to fix, but if left undone, they can ding your offer.

3. Check and top off fluids. Making sure things like oil, coolant, and brake fluid are at good levels shows the vehicle has been properly maintained.

4. Gather all maintenance records. If you’ve kept up with oil changes, tire rotations, brake checks, and other regular services, keep those documents handy. They show that your car has been responsibly handled.

5. Remove personal items. Clear out the glove compartment, trunk, console, and back seat. A tidy interior helps the appraiser focus on the car, not the clutter.

6. Bring all sets of keys, remotes, and accessories. When you hand over everything that came with the car, it feels more complete and well-kept.

Think of prepping your car the same way you would before listing a house or renting an apartment. You don’t need to remodel, just make it look its best and show that it’s been taken care of. A little polish, preparation, and paperwork can translate into a better number when the negotiation starts.

Negotiating Trade-In Offers

Negotiation might sound like a stressful task, but it doesn’t have to be. A little preparation can boost your confidence when it’s time to talk numbers. Start by knowing the value of your trade-in. Having a clear figure or range in mind gives you a solid basis for talks. When the dealer makes their initial offer, consider it a starting point rather than the final word.

It's helpful to visit a few different dealerships to see how much they're ready to offer. Think of it like shopping for the best deal. More offers can give you better insight into what your car is actually worth. It can also give you leverage, knowing other places have made offers too.

Understanding how a dealership works can also help lower the pressure. Dealers think about overhead costs, reconditioning expenses, and how quickly they can sell your car. Knowing this keeps your expectations reasonable. Instead of pushing for a price you just wish for, aim for one that makes sense for your car’s condition and the current market.
